Skip to content

Instantly share code, notes, and snippets.

@Pacane
Last active February 12, 2016 19:31
Show Gist options
  • Star 0 You must be signed in to star a gist
  • Fork 0 You must be signed in to fork a gist
  • Save Pacane/219e5fba3ef8dba3c365 to your computer and use it in GitHub Desktop.
Save Pacane/219e5fba3ef8dba3c365 to your computer and use it in GitHub Desktop.
public class UsersPresenter extends Presenter<UsersPresenter.MyView, UsersPresenter.MyProxy>
implements UsersViewUiHandlers, UserDeletedEventHandler {
// ...
@Inject
UsersPresenter(
EventBus eventBus,
MyView view,
MyProxy proxy,
UserService userService) {
super(eventBus, view, proxy, RevealType.Root);
this.userService = userService;
getView().setUiHandlers(this); // <- Don't forget this.
}
// ...
@Override
protected void onBind() {
addRegisteredHandler(UserDeletedEvent.TYPE, this); // <- Don't forget this
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ment